Titans are ready to take up CSA T20 Challenge

The Titans (known as the Multiply Titans for sponsorship reasons) is a northern most top-level cricket franchise in South Africa. Its member unions are the Eastern Cricket Union and Northern Cricket Union.

They are being crowned this title for four times includes: 2004–05, 2007–08, 2011-12, and 2015-16.They have won this T20 title most by any other team in competition and they also remained once runner-up. This year they will be defending their championship title this year, with a very strong Twenty20 team. Titans are ready to take up this year’s challenge is another opportunity to make it 5 titles under their belt. They also played twice in Champions League T20.

Titans played very well in their first CLT20 and qualified for the semi-finals, where the Sydney Sixers nailed a win of the last ball in front of a massive crowd at Super Sport Park, Centurion. In the 2013 edition, they played well in the group stage, winning 2 matches and facing defeat in 2, but failed to qualify at the expense of T&T and the Chennai Super Kings.
